What does a ceiling diffuser do?

Ceiling diffusers are one of the few visible parts of an air conditioning system. Typically mounted in the ceiling of a home or commercial building, their purpose is to evenly distribute conditioned air throughout the room.

How do I know what size diffuser I need?

The air con diffuser sizing is determined by:

  1. The area to be cooled/heated.
  2. The dimensions of the area length and width.
  3. The aesthetics of the space.
  4. The height of the ceiling.
  5. Larger diffusers/ducts move more air with less static.
  6. Undersized diffusers will restrict airflow and create noise.
  7. Correct sizing is important.

What is a 4 way ceiling diffuser?

Perforated ceiling diffuser is a type of diffuser with perforated face. 4 – way adjustable perforated ceiling diffuser deflects air equally on all four directions. It has the advantages of controlling the air flow direction by adjusting the individual blades.

How do you use a diffuser in a drop ceiling?

Place these diffusers in the grid of a drop ceiling to evenly disperse airflow and maintain consistent temperature throughout the space. Connect to round duct with a snap-on collar (not included). Grid diffusers are often used with cooling systems. They disperse a thin layer of air along the ceiling for even distribution.
